Pesticides can create temporary damaging health results, called intense impacts, in addition to persistent unfavorable results that can take place months or years after exposure. Examples of intense health effects include stinging eyes, breakouts, blisters, loss of sight, queasiness, wooziness, looseness of the bowels and fatality. Examples of known chronic effects are cancers cells, abnormality, reproductive damage, immunotoxicity, neurological and developing toxicity, and disturbance of the endocrine system. Some individuals are more prone than others to pesticide effects.


Farm workers and pesticide applicators are also extra prone since they receive better exposures. Immediate wellness impacts from chemical direct exposure consists of inflammation of the nose, throat, and skin triggering burning, stinging and itching in addition to breakouts and sores.


Individuals with bronchial asthma may have very serious responses to some chemicals, specifically pyrethrin/pyrethroid, organophosphate and carbamate pesticides. In a lot of cases, signs and symptoms of chemical poisoning imitate signs of colds or the influenza. Because pesticide-related health problems show up similar or the same to other diseases, chemical poisonings are typically misdiagnosed and under-reported. Immediate signs may not be severe enough to motivate a private to look for medical focus, or a doctor might not even believe to inquire about pesticide direct exposure.


Chronic wellness impacts include cancer cells and various other lumps; mind and worried system damage; abnormality; inability to conceive and various other reproductive troubles; and damages to the liver, kidneys, lungs and other body organs. Chronic results may not stand for weeks, months or also years after direct exposure, making it hard to link health and wellness influences to pesticides.

Children are much more vulnerable to chemical direct exposure because their body organs, anxious systems and immune systems are still establishing. Youngsters are also much less able to detoxify and eliminate chemicals. Direct exposure throughout specific very early advancement durations can cause irreversible damage.In addition to being more susceptible to pesticide toxicity, kids's behavior and physiology make them more probable to obtain higher chemical direct exposure than adults.


Youngsters have a higher respiratory system rate and so inhale airborne pesticides at a quicker rate than adults. Kids also consume proportionately more food and water and pesticide residues than adults.

A chemical is any kind of compound or mixture of compounds whose purpose is to avoid, extinguish, or repel insects or to regulate plants. There are substantial benefits to pesticide usage.


In the short-range, chemicals minimize waste of crops, land, water, time, and various other beneficial sources. It has actually been estimated that spending around $10 billion in chemicals every year saves concerning $40 billion in crops. On the other hand, the disadvantages to widespread chemical usage are considerable. They include residential pet contaminations and deaths, loss of all-natural antagonists to pests, chemical resistance, Honeybee and pollination decline, losses get redirected here to nearby crops, fishery and bird losses, and contamination of groundwater.
